Sizing might be a problem
Keep in mind that the 2.5" size if very large. Think Elton John 1970's size. That might be okay if you're planning to use these on stage, but they probably are not going to look right day-to-day. 2017. Even the 2.25" is probably too large. And the bridge size of the 1.8" version might be a little too small for many heads since it results in a PD that is pretty low. -- The glasses themselves are pretty good though. -- A brown version would be more to my liking though.
